Based on the best-selling 'My iPhone Book', this book helps you quickly get started with your new smartphone and use its features to look up information and perform day-to-day activities from anywhere, any time. Even though the iPhone is amazingly easy to use for such a powerful device, it can be intimidating for people who aren't used to it-this is especially true for seniors. InMy iPhone for Seniors, the highly successful approach ofMy iPhoneis tailored to meet the specific interests, needs, and even apprehensions, that seniors sometimes face when learning about technology that is new to them. The tasks in which seniors are most interested in are covered using a step-by-step approach that guides seniors as they learn about their iPhones, telling them exactly how to accomplish their goals.Topics include: Setting up an iPhone Using core apps (making phone calls, taking photos and video) Adding and using other apps (including FaceBook, iBooks, etc.) Adjusting the iPhone's interface to their specific needs Understanding and protecting themselves from threats they may perceiveIn addition to its tailored content, the book's format is also designed specifically for seniors, including larger text and graphics to make the content more accessible.
